Hector Hugh Munro

The quote “His socks compelled one’s attention without losing one’s respect” suggests that something seemingly trivial or eccentric, like socks, can capture interest while still maintaining a sense of esteem for the person wearing them. This duality highlights how unique or unconventional traits can be both engaging and respectful, indicating that individuality does not diminish one’s credibility or worth.

At its core, this statement speaks to the balance between personal expression and social perception. It suggests that one can stand out and be memorable through small choices—like fashion—without compromising on professionalism or dignity. The idea is that authenticity in personal style (or any form of self-expression) invites curiosity and conversation while simultaneously conveying competence.
